Bihar NEET counselling 2025 revised schedule out; fresh registration begins today
Vaishnavi Shukla | August 13, 2025 | 11:31 AM IST | 2 mins read
Bihar NEET Counselling 2025: Candidates can register for round 1 on the official website, bceceboard.bihar.gov.in, by August 18.

Download EBookThe Bihar Combined Entrance Competitive Examination Board (BCECEB) has announced the revised schedule for Bihar NEET counselling 2025 round 1. Candidates can register for Bihar NEET counselling 2025 round 1 on the official website, bceceboard.bihar.gov.in.
Candidates who could not register or complete the application cum choice filling process earlier can submit their registrations before August 18. All the choices filled between July 30 and August 8 have been declared null and void.
Candidates who have completed their registration and submission of application within the stipulated period must undertake fresh choice filling as per the following revised schedule; otherwise, they will not be allotted seats in the counselling process.
The Bihar NEET UG counselling 2025 was paused as the board had implemented a health department order that directed that 50% of seats in private and medical colleges have the same fee structure as government colleges.
Therefore, in light of the aforesaid health department order, admissions to private institutions under UGMAC-2025 will be based on 100% seats and their pre-determined fees, similar to the previous year.

Bihar NEET Counselling 2025: Revised schedule
The revised schedule for Bihar NEET round 1 counselling 2025 is as follows.
|
Events |
Dates |
|
Revised Date for Fresh online Registration & submission of Application-cum-Choice filling of Application Form |
August 13 |
|
Last date for online Registration & submission of Application Form through Debit Card/Credit Card/Net Banking/UPI by Registered candidates |
August 18 |
|
Last date of Choice Filling and Locking |
August 19 |
|
Publication of Rank Card |
August 20 |
|
Round-1 Provisional Seat Allotment Result publication date |
August 24 |
|
Downloading of Allotment order (Round-1) |
August 26 to 28 |
|
Documents Verification and Admission |
August 26 to 28 |
Furthermore, the facility for editing the application for Bihar NEET UG counselling 2025 will be available after the deadline for registration and submission of applications. The Bihar Graduate Medical Admission Counselling (UGMAC) is held for admissions to Bachelor of Medicine, Bachelor of Surgery (MBBS), Bachelor of Dental Surgery (BDS), and Bachelor of Veterinary Science and Animal Husbandry (BVSc and AH) courses.
